Unless the tailstock center is centered to the headstock spindle and runs parallel to the bed, no good work will be done.

Chuck a soft round in your chuck 1 inch give or take, sticking out of the chuck around an inch and a half, machine a point on the end. Scoot your tailstock and center up to the point. The centers should exactly meet.

Sheldon machine tools were well made and some what sturdier than the same size South Bend and Logan offerings. Your machine appears to be 1950's vintage.

Six jaw chucks are somewhat unusual for hobby lathes. The new price of the chuck probably exceeded that of the lathe. Six jaw chucks are often used for thin walled(tubing) work pieces. From your questions I'm assuming that your lathe experience is limited. If I'm wrong please forgive me. Can you tell me what truing up the chuck entailed? Your six jaw appears to be of the Set-Tru type. I can see two holes on the diameter of the chuck. The hole nearest the jaws appears to be for loosening and tightening all six jaws at once. The hole further back is one of four that are used to make the chuck run concentrically. Is the chuck running true?

Usually, the barrel of the tail stock can be removed by turning the hand wheel counter clock wise. A rod can be inserted in the threaded hole and a hammer employed to drive out the live center.

You should be able to find the serial number, it is generally stamped on the top of the bed ways at the tailstock end. It will be on the front way in the flat area between the "triangular" way and the flat one. Look carefully down from above and clean the area, it is usually covered in crud.

What baffles me tho is since this is a run true chuck, shouldn't that mean that if I have everything trued up and chuck up a piece of round stock, turn it down to a certain diameter, and pull it out and chuck up the other side to turn down as well, shouldn't it still be true?

That's the theory, but it rarely works closer than a few thousandths, even with a new-ish chuck. Collets or soft jaws are what are typically used for repeatable chucking with a thousandth.

Now, with an older chuck, the sliding surfaces on the jaws and more so in the chuck body itself may be worn, so the jaws can flop around a bit. This will obviously complicate repeat chucking.

Also the tailstock is pretty much toast. Someone got a chuck stuck pretty good in the taper, to the point that they tried pushing it out with the screw on the tailstock and only succeeded in bending the screw.

Tailstock screws can be readily remade from bar stock. You should take the tailstock apart carefully and take some notes on how it came apart. Once you get the screw out you can do triage. The nut may be shot as well. Also check the fit of the barrel in the bore, and the Morse taper in the barrel. All these things can contribute to wonky tailstock performance.
